Upload - Trailers and Teasers

3 trailers available

Show Trailers

Season 3 Official Trailer

Trailer September 21, 2023

Season 2 - Official Trailer

Trailer February 23, 2022

Upload - Official Trailer I Prime Video

Trailer March 16, 2020